- blauwbilgorgel 12y agoA/A testing (Null testing) or A/A/B testing gives a different effect than A/B testing. Microsoft Research suggested (http://ai.stanford.edu/~ronnyk/2009controlledExperimentsOnTheWebSurvey.pdf http://ai.stanford.edu/~ronnyk/2009controlledExperimentsOnTh...) that you continuously run A/A tests alongside your experiments. An A/A test can: - Collect data and assess its variability for power calculations - test the experimentation system (the Null hypothesis should be rejected about 5% of the time when a 95% confidence level is used) - tell if users are split according to the planned percentages

- wkonkel 12y agoTo explain this in a different way, let's use a simplified example: Suppose I have a website with a "Click Me" button that's green in color. I want to increase clicks and think to myself, "perhaps if it was a red button instead of a green button, more people would click!" To test this, I would run an A-B test along the lines of: if random(2) == 0 then color='red' else color='green'; In theory, I just push this code and track the number of clicks on the red button versus the green button and then pick the best. But in practice, when I push the code, there might be 5 clicks on green and none on red in the first hour. Maybe green is better? Maybe I didn't wait long enough? Okay, let's wait longer. A few hours later, there's now 10 clicks on red and only 6 clicks on green. Okay, so red is better? Let's wait even longer. A week later, there's 5000 clicks on red and 4500 clicks on green. That seems like enough data that I can make a conclusion about red vs. green. But is there a better way? This is where A-A-B-B testing can help. Let's start by looking at just the A-A part of the test. If I split my audience into two groups (green1 and green2) and show them both green buttons, the results should be identical because both buttons are green. If I check back in an hour and the "green1" and the "green2" groups are off by 20%, then I have a large margin of error and need to wait longer. If I check back in 6 hours and they're off by 10%, then I need to wait longer. If I check back in a day and green1 and green2 are only off by 1% then that means we've probably waited long enough and my margin of error is around 1%. I can now add green1+green2 and compare it to red1+red2 groups and see if there's a clear winner (e.g. red is 5% better). And this only took a day instead of a week!

- thinkmoore 12y agoNo, it doesn't. It means that there is a 1 in 20 chance that you would have seen results as good or better if your change had no effect (assuming a standard one-sided hypothesis test). Thus if the effect appears to be good, you should take the test as some evidence that it is worth implementing.

- coherentpony 12y agoThis article contains some serious p-value abuse. The p-value should be adjusted to account for multiple testing. You do this to minimise the effect that a hypothesis would be accepted purely due to random chance. Try setting your p-value to your Type 1 error rate divided by the number of tests you perform. It will be much smaller, and this is a good thing. Significance should really test for significance, not random chance.
